Total Visas | % of all Visas | Average Wage | Visa Type |
---|---|---|---|
78,580 | 91.73% | $76,127 | H-1B |
5,186 | 6.05% | $99,571 | PERM |
1,375 | 1.61% | $32,499 | H-2A |
520 | 0.61% | $92,769 | E-3 Australian |
As of May 2023, Missouri has seen a total of 85,661 visa workers across all visa types. The most common visa class in Missouri is the H-1B visa with 78,580 H-1B visas on record over all years accounting for 91.73% of Missouri's total visas. The second most prevalent visa is the PERM visa with 5,186 PERM visas on record over all years accounting for 6.05% of Missouri's total visas.
